What Is Declining Balance Depreciation? An Introduction

Declining balance depreciation is a method used to allocate the cost of an asset over its useful life, emphasizing accelerated expense recognition in the early years. This approach reflects the fact that assets often lose value more rapidly at the beginning of their service life.

This depreciation method applies a fixed rate to the declining book value of the asset each year, resulting in higher depreciation expenses initially and decreasing amounts over time. It is particularly suitable for assets that experience greater wear and tear early on.

Key aspects of declining balance depreciation include:

  • Applying a consistent depreciation rate to the reducing book value each period.
  • Recognizing larger expenses at the start of the asset’s lifespan.
  • Adjusting the book value annually until it reaches its salvage value or useful life end.

This method provides a more accurate reflection of an asset’s decreasing value and can be advantageous for financial planning within the insurance sector.

Step-by-Step Calculation Process

The calculation of declining balance depreciation begins with determining the initial depreciation rate, which is often double the straight-line rate. For example, if an asset has an estimated useful life of five years, the straight-line rate is 20%, so the declining balance rate would be 40%.

Next, multiply the asset’s book value at the beginning of the period by the depreciation rate. This calculation provides the depreciation expense for that period. For instance, if the asset’s value at the start of the year is $10,000, then $10,000 multiplied by 40% results in a depreciation expense of $4,000.

In subsequent periods, subtract the previous year’s depreciation expense from the book value to determine the new base for calculations. Repeat the multiplication process with this updated value, ensuring that depreciation decreases over time as the asset’s book value diminishes.

Limitations and Considerations When Applying This Method

Applying the declining balance depreciation method involves certain limitations that require careful consideration. One key issue is that depreciation expenses are higher in the early years, which may not accurately reflect an asset’s actual usage or wear over time. This can lead to overstated expenses initially.

Additionally, the method can be complex to implement, especially when determining the appropriate depreciation rate. Miscalculations may result in inaccurate financial reporting or tax deductions, which could impact insurance claims or asset valuation.

Another consideration is that declining balance depreciation might not suit assets with a consistent or predictable pattern of wear. For assets that depreciate evenly over time, the straight-line method may be more appropriate.

Finally, this method can complicate asset management and budgeting processes due to its accelerated costs. It is important for insurance professionals to evaluate whether declining balance depreciation aligns with the asset’s actual lifecycle and the organization’s strategic goals.
